## Step 4: Swap in the new scaler

Okay, this is the fun part. Rip out the old cron-based worker count logic and point Queuewright at the depth metrics endpoint instead. Scale-up now reacts within about ten seconds of a backlog spike, and scale-down waits out a five-minute cooldown so we stop thrashing. Before you approve, sanity-check that staging is running with exactly these values:

config for hawip-bahop:
[fendor]
host = fendor.paliqworks.corp
user = fendor_svc
database = fendor_prod

### Migration step 4: retune fan-out backpressure

Okay, this is the fiddly one, so flagging it for the weekly sync. After moving Hornbill's notification fan-out onto the new queue runtime, the old backpressure knobs don't map one-to-one. The legacy setup throttled on consumer lag; the new one throttles on in-flight message count, so copying old numbers straight across will either stall deliveries or let the queue balloon. We worked out sane starting values during the Larkspur load tests. Set the service to the following.

deployment values, kawip-kafog:
belath:
  pin: 3709
  tenant: ulaox
  seal: seal_25075386
  metrics_host: metrics.belath.halixhq.test
  standby_team: gormir
  escalation: wenys-fenwyn
  nonce: 26e5f7

HANDOVER NOTE — Prepared for the Board of Dunmore Analytics
From: Director P. Lanyard — To: Director S. Okafor

This note covers the transition to annual billing across all Ledgerline subscriptions. Migration tooling is complete; roughly two-thirds of customers have accepted the annual terms, with a 5% incentive applied. Outstanding items: refund policy wording, enterprise carve-outs, and revenue-recognition sign-off from finance. All supporting schedules are in the board pack. The confidential note below sets out our forward plans.

management briefing: Only 33 of the 205 pilot accounts renewed Kasath, so a churn review is set for October 17. Weniusek Logistics is in early talks to buy Holethax Freight for about $345.6 million.